Moving Forward: Practical Recommendations for Homeowners and Architects
For homeowners and architects facing potential boundary disputes, there are several actionable steps to consider:
Engage with Professionals Early: Don't wait for disagreements to arise. Consider hiring a party wall surveyor even before any issues develop. This foresight can save you time, stress, and money down the line.
Understand the Legal Framework: Familiarise yourself with the relevant laws and regulations surrounding property boundaries in your area. Knowledge is power, and understanding your rights can help you address conflicts more effectively.
Communicate Openly: If you begin to notice potential disputes brewing, try to communicate openly with your neighbors. Honest discussions can often clear up misunderstandings before they escalate into full-blown disputes.
Document Everything: Keep thorough records of your property boundaries, including all relevant documents such as title deeds and survey reports. Having this information readily accessible can aid in any discussions or disputes that may arise.
Stay Neutral and Collaborative: Approach disputes with a mindset of collaboration rather than confrontation. This perspective can help maintain relationships and encourage a swift resolution.
